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Mitigation

Catching water damage early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ong musty od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ent smell in your home, it’s worth investigating further.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s worth checking for water damage.

Stains on Walls or Ceilings

Stains on walls or ceilings can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any discoloration or stains, it’s worth investigating further.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your paint or wallpaper, it’s worth checking for water damage.

Discoloration or Warping of Wood

Discoloration or warping of wood can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your wood surfaces, it’s worth investigating further.

Unusual Sounds or Leaks

Unusual sounds or leaks can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ual noises or water leaks, it’s worth checking for water damage.

Water Damage Mitigation v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ak under sink Yes No Easy to fix with a DIY repair kit.
Standing water in basement after heavy rain No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air.
Water damage from burst pipe No Yes Needs immediate attention to prevent further damage and contamination.
Water damage from flooding in living room No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to dry and repair.
Musty odors and stains on walls No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and repair water damage.
Small water stain on ceiling Yes No Easy to fix with a DIY repair kit.

While some small water damage issues may be DIY-friendly, larger or more complex problems need the expertise and specialized equipment of a professional water damage mitigation company.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in Hales Corners, WI

The cost of water damage mitigation can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. On average, the cost can range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the extent of the damage and the type of equipment and materials needed to repair it.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.
Moisture Detection and Drying $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.
Specialized Drying Protocols $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$100 – $500 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.
Equipment Rental and Delivery $50 – $200 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.
Dehumidification and Ventilation $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ed.

Q: Can I prevent water damage from happening in the first place?

A: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ent water damage from happening in the first place. Regular maintenance and inspections can help identify potential issues before they become major problems. Also, installing a sump pump or water alarm can help detect leaks and prevent water damage.
